A STUDY OF JOB SATISFACTION AMONG TURKISH PUBLIC AND PRIVATE SCHOOLS’ TEACHERS

Authors : Şerafettin KARAKAYA

Abstract :The aim of this study is to evaluate and compare the level of job satisfaction of school teachers  who are working in the public and private schools. A sample of 300 respondents was selected for the  purpose of the study consisting of 120 private school teachers and 180 public school teachers. The  tools chosen were Likert’s summated scaling techniques and interview schedule. The investigation  focused on teachers’ perception. It was found evidence that there is a significant difference  between public and private school teachers in the level of job satisfaction in accordance with  several variables.
